Perforce connection issue after upgrade from 2018.1 to 2018.2

Answered

I upgraded from Rider 2018.1 to 2018.2 and now Perforce will not connect. My P4V client connects fine still, so the P4 server is fine. Rider gives me these errors automatically on startup:

8/29/2018
8:43 AM Perforce is offline: You can continue working and go online when the server is available
8:44 AM VCS Error: VcsException: Perforce integration is disabled

Testing the connection through the settings screen leads to an error shown in the image below. While the error seems to be descriptive, it isn't clear to me how to fix this. Or why the upgrade caused it.

Hello,

We have fixed this issue, and hope to release a bugfix build today. As a workaround - change the mappings in "File | Settings | Version control". Edit the <Project> entry and change it to the explicit path to the solution.
